Optical guide system for spatially positioning a surgical microscope
First Claim
1. A guide system for spatially positioning a surgical microscope in correspondence to movements of the head of an operator for which a desired position relative to the surgical microscope is defined, the guide system comprising:
- motorized positioning support means for holding and moving the surgical microscope in six degrees of freedom;
transmitter means mounted on one of the head of said operator and said surgical microscope in a defined position relative thereto for transmitting at least two separate transmitting beams defining respective beam paths;
receiver means mounted on the other one of the head of said operator and said surgical microscope in a defined position relative thereto for receiving said transmitting beams;
said receiver means including means providing a position-resolving registration of at least three separate incident points and means for emitting output signals indicative of a relative movement between said transmitter mean and said receiver means in said six degrees of freedom; and
,evaluation means for evaluating said output signals of said receiver means to reconstruct the movement of the head of said operator in said six degrees of freedom relative to said defined desired position and form control signals indicative of said movement and for transmitting said control signals to said motorized positioning support means thereby actuating said support means to cause said surgical microscope to track the movement of the head of said operator into said defined desired position in six degrees of freedom.
1 Assignment
0 Petitions
Accused Products
Abstract
An instrument is mounted on a motorized positioning mechanism for providing a contactless guidance of the instrument. A transmitting unit and a receiving unit are arranged in a defined relative position to an operator and the instrument so that an evaluation unit positions the instrument via corresponding control signals with the aid of the registered signals of the receiving unit. A preferred application is the contactless guidance of a surgical microscope which tracks the head movements of the surgeon.
-
Citations
16 Claims
-
1. A guide system for spatially positioning a surgical microscope in correspondence to movements of the head of an operator for which a desired position relative to the surgical microscope is defined, the guide system comprising:
-
motorized positioning support means for holding and moving the surgical microscope in six degrees of freedom; transmitter means mounted on one of the head of said operator and said surgical microscope in a defined position relative thereto for transmitting at least two separate transmitting beams defining respective beam paths; receiver means mounted on the other one of the head of said operator and said surgical microscope in a defined position relative thereto for receiving said transmitting beams; said receiver means including means providing a position-resolving registration of at least three separate incident points and means for emitting output signals indicative of a relative movement between said transmitter mean and said receiver means in said six degrees of freedom; and
,evaluation means for evaluating said output signals of said receiver means to reconstruct the movement of the head of said operator in said six degrees of freedom relative to said defined desired position and form control signals indicative of said movement and for transmitting said control signals to said motorized positioning support means thereby actuating said support means to cause said surgical microscope to track the movement of the head of said operator into said defined desired position in six degrees of freedom.
-
-
2. A guide system for spatially positioning a surgical microscope in correspondence to movements of the head of an operator for which a desired position relative to the surgical microscope is defined, the guide system comprising:
-
motorized positioning support means for holding and moving the surgical microscope in six degrees of freedom; optical transmitter means mounted on one of the head of said operator and said surgical microscope in a defined position relative thereto; said optical transmitter means including at least one light source for generating and transmitting at least two separate transmitting beam defining respective beam paths; optical receiver means mounted on the other one of the head of said operator and said surgical microscope in a defined position relative thereto for receiving said transmitting beams; said optical receiver means including means providing a position-resolving registration of at least three separate incident points and means for emitting output signals indicative of a relative movement between said optical transmitter means and said optical receiver means in said six degrees of freedom; and
,evaluation means for evaluating said output signals to reconstruct a movement of the head of said operator in said six degrees of freedom relative to said defined desired position and form control signals indicative of said movement and for transmitting said control signals to said motorized positioning support means thereby actuating said support means to cause said surgical microscope to track the movement of the head of said operator into said defined desired position in six degrees of freedom. - View Dependent Claims (3, 4, 5, 6, 7, 8, 9, 10, 11, 13, 14, 15)
-
-
12. A guide system for spatially positioning a surgical microscope in correspondence to movements of the head of an operator for which a desired position relative to the surgical microscope is defined, the guide system comprising:
-
motorized positioning support means for holding and moving the surgical microscope in six degrees of freedom; optical transmitter means mounted on one of the head of said operator and said surgical microscope in a defined position relative thereto; said optical transmitter means including at least one light source for generating and transmitting at least two separate transmitting beams defining respective beam paths; optical receiver means mounted on the other one of the head of said operator and said surgical microscope in a defined position relative thereto for receiving said transmitting beams; said optical receiver means including means providing a position-resolving registration of at least three separate incident points and means for emitting output signals indicative of a relative movement between said optical transmitter means and said optical receiver means in said six degrees of freedom; evaluation means for evaluating said output signals to reconstruct a movement of the head of said operator in said six degrees of freedom relative to said defined desired position and form control signals indicative of said movement and for transmitting said control signals to said motorized positioning support means thereby actuating said support means to cause said surgical microscope to track the movement of the head of said operator into said defined desired position in six degrees of freedom; said light source being adapted to generate and transmit first and second light beams defining first and second beam paths, respectively; and
,said optical receiver means including three position-sensitive detectors;
a first one of said position-sensitive detectors being a transparent lateral effect diode mounted in a first plane so as to be first impinged by said first light beam;
a second one of said position-sensitive detectors being disposed in a second plane rearward of said first position-sensitive detector; and
, the third one of said position-sensitive detectors being disposed in a third plane.
-
-
16. A guide system for spatially positioning a surgical microscope in correspondence to movements of the head of an operator for which a desired position relative to the surgical microscope is defined, the guide system comprising:
-
motorized positioning support means for holding and moving the surgical microscope in six degrees of freedom; optical transmitter means including at least one light source for generating and transmitting at least two separate transmitting beams defining respective beam paths; said optical receiver means including means providing a position-resolving registration of at least three separate incident points and means for emitting output signals indicative of a relative movement between said optical transmitter means and said optical receiver means in said six degrees of freedom; said optical transmitter means and said optical receiver means both being mounted on one of the head of said operator and said surgical microscope in a defined position relative thereto; reflector means for receiving said beam from said optical transmitter means and for reflecting said beam to said optical receiver means; said reflector means being mounted on the other one of the head of said operator and said surgical microscope in a defined position relative thereto; and
,evaluation means for evaluating said output signals to reconstruct a movement of the head of said operator in said six degrees of freedom relative to said defined desired position and form control signals indicative of said movement and for transmitting said control signals to said motorized positioning support means thereby actuating said support means to cause said surgical microscope to track the movement of the head of said operator into said defined desired position in said six degrees of freedom.
-
Specification